Fiber or cable for my Michigan business?
Fiber gives symmetrical, scalable, low-latency bandwidth and, on dedicated plans, an SLA. Cable is more widely available and cheaper with fast downloads but slower uploads. Where fiber reaches your Michigan address, it is usually the stronger choice.
How long does fiber take to install in Michigan?
If your Michigan building is already lit, install can take a few weeks; if fiber must be built to the site, it takes longer. Providers confirm timelines in their quotes.

Does business fiber include an SLA?
Dedicated fiber in Michigan includes a service-level agreement on uptime and repair; shared fiber broadband may not. Confirm the SLA when you compare quotes if uptime is critical.
How fast is business fiber in Michigan?
Michigan business fiber commonly ranges from symmetrical gigabit to 10 Gbps or more, sized to your needs, with room to scale as the business grows.
What is business fiber internet?
Business fiber delivers internet over optical lines, providing symmetrical, low-latency bandwidth that scales to 10 Gbps and beyond. In Michigan it is the fastest and most future-proof connection available.
